Composite Number

7548

7548 is a even composite number that follows 7547 and precedes 7549. It is composed of 24 distinct factors: 1, 2, 3, 4, 6, 12, 17, 34, 37, 51, 68, 74, 102, 111, 148, 204, 222, 444, 629, 1258, 1887, 2516, 3774, 7548. Its prime factorization can be written as 2^2 × 3 × 17 × 37. 7548 is classified as a abundant number based on the sum of its proper divisors. In computer science, 7548 is represented as 1110101111100 in binary and 1D7C in hexadecimal.
